When Tokyo Ghoul: re CALL TO EXIST launched in late 2019, it carried the weight of a beloved franchise on its shoulders. Developed by Bandai Namco and Three Rings, the game promised a brutal, asymmetrical battle experience set in the tragic world of Ken Kaneki, the CCG, and the Ghouls of the 24th Ward. Then came
